  • Patent number: 9259987
    Abstract: A method for monitoring and controlling a chassis pneumatic ride-height control system. Repeatedly measuring a current height of the chassis; detecting when the current height of the chassis exceeds at least one predefined height threshold. A time interval threshold is associated with the height threshold; repeatedly measuring a time interval in which the current height of the chassis exceeds the predefined height threshold; detecting when the measured lime interval exceeds the predefined time interval threshold associated with the predefined height threshold; repeatedly checking whether both the height threshold and the associated time interval threshold are exceeded, and if so, preventing the current height of the chassis from rising further and/or increasing stability of the chassis; deactivating the measures when the repeated check shows that the current height of the chassis is below the at least one height threshold and the associated time interval threshold.

  • Patent number: 7210551
    Abstract: The invention is directed to a method for operating a level control system of a motor vehicle which includes: a control apparatus, sensors for the direct or indirect determination of the distance of the vehicle chassis to the axles of the vehicle wheels; and, actuators for adjusting the distance of the vehicle chassis to these wheel axles. In the method, the control apparatus checks in a desired-actual comparison based on determined measured values whether the inclination of the vehicle chassis exceeds predetermined limit values. When these limit values are exceeded, one or several of the actuators are actuated in order to obtain a level compensation in the sense of a horizontal alignment of the vehicle chassis. To avoid a turnover of the vehicle (1) in an operating situation on a slope (2), the level compensating control activity is prevented by the control apparatus when the vehicle (1) is disposed in a slope and slant position (angles ?, ?) which is impermissible for vehicle safety.
